The circumference of a circle is 137 cm. Find its diameter, in centimeters.

Sagot :

we know that the circumference formula is (Pi) x diameter
So we just rearrange the formula to find out the diameter so you do:
C divided by (pi) = diameter
137 divided by pi = 43.6 cm to one decimal place
